Over 10 years ago the windshield manufacturing business experienced a dramatic disruption. Seemingly overnight, the country of origin for the majority of windshields went from North America to Worldwide. With this change came several challenges. The most dramatic for AGRR Pros concerned with safety was the increase in windshield contamination.
